In the absence of new films and TV series that are widely attractive (not Oscar Aspirants this month, unfortunately), Netflix seems to be looking to the podcast market to figure out how to keep its huge subscriber base happy. His new offerings in March include a series of documentaries and specials that I would totally listen to, were they podcasts. I will watch? We will, I will not. (I did not even see Ted Lasso yet.) But you can.

Operation: Varsity Blues (March 17) is sure to attract eyes, fascinated as we all were by the college admission scandal that brought down cultural titans like Felicity Huffman, Aunt Becky’s Full house, and the fashion tycoon who once designed a paper towel rack that I bought at Target. Everyone is still upset about the way they had already manipulated a system already considered in their favor to place their children in “good” colleges, and with a good cause. The documentary comes from some members of the same team that produced pandemic feeling Tiger King.

Murder among Mormons (March 3) is the kind of slightly exploitative true crime story that already seems to be a podcast that you signed up for last year, but forgot to listen to. He investigates a series of bombings that terrorized Salt Lake City in the mid-1980s.

And an inspiring story of perseverance in Hoop Dreams mold, Last chance U: basketball (March 10) is a spinoff of the long Netflix series Last chance U. Mute the focus of football for college basketball players who have struggled in their lives and studies and must play at the junior college level if they wish to return to playing in the Division.

If you prefer a little more fiction in your TV watching diet, I’m personally excited to see how well the Pacific Rim series of films translates into anime in Pacific Rim: The Black, launching March 4 (giant robots in anime? Can it work!) The Irregulars (March 26) has great Buffy / Sabrina potential: a series about young paranormal crime fighters based on the famous “Baker Street Irregulars” by Sherlock Holmes. And then there’s Moxie (March 3), a dramatic comedy about a girl who launches a zine to expose sexism in her high school, which sounds culturally relevant and is also the debut in the direction of an Amy Poehler.
